Abbas Haruna, the Seaman allegedly detained for nearly six years following the directive of a senior officer in the Nigerian Navy, has regained his freedom.

Haruna’s wife, Hussaina Iliya, had during a popular Abuja-based radio station’s programme, Brekete Family, accused the military of unjustly detaining her husband since 2018.

Iliya accused a senior military officer, Brig. Gen. A.S. Adamu, of ordering her husband’s detention and torture.

Her claims went viral, prompting Chief of Defence Staff, Gen. Christopher Musa, and Minister of State for Defence, Bello Matawalle, to order for an investigation into the matter.

Days later, the Defence Headquarters said Haruna was never arrested.

However, a video surfaced where the embattled Seaman was seen actively resisting being disarmed by some personnel and several shots were later fired.

On Friday, Iliya and her husband featured on Brekete Family, announcing Abbas’ release.

According to Iliya, Abbas has been discharged by the military.

Narrating her ordeal in tears, she said, “I will be with him no matter the situation. They have discharged him. He was ejected from the barracks. I love my husband. I love him,” she said while narrating their ordeal.
